The uncertainty surrounding the quarterback position remains the biggest dampener on national expectations for the Minnesota Vikings. Last year, rookie QB JJ McCarthy suffered a season-ending knee injury during the preseason, prompting the well-traveled Sam Darnold to step in and lead the team to an impressive 14-3 record. Despite losing their playoff opener, Minnesota enhanced their offensive and defensive lines in the offseason, relying on McCarthy, the 2024 NFL draft’s 10th overall pick, heading into the new season.

Oddsmakers were skeptical, setting the Vikings’ 2025 win total at just 8.5 games. This drop-off stems from a tougher division and a challenging schedule, including consecutive road games overseas. Yet, the key concerns are that Darnold threw 35 touchdowns last year, and McCarthy benefits from having one of the league’s top receivers, Justin Jefferson, supporting him. Last year’s Vikings defense ranked 5th in scoring defense, with a strong running back in Aaron Jones, and this offseason they bolstered the offensive line and defense further with additions like Will Fly and Jonathan Allen.

Minnesota’s schedule starts with a tough game against the Bears at Soldier Field on September 8th, where a win could cement their standing early but a loss seems more likely. Following this, the Vikings face the Falcons, Bengals, and two overseas games in Ireland and London against the Steelers and Browns, respectively, with expectations of victories and losses balanced across these matchups.

Week 7 kicks off a tough stretch starting with the Eagles, followed by the Chargers and Lions, with mixed predictions that lean toward difficult outcomes during this period. In the latter half of the season, the Vikings face divisional rivals the Bears and Packers, plus strong opponents like the Ravens and Commanders. Key late-season games include critical divisional matchups that will determine their playoff chances, with the final record forecasted at 9-8.

The Vikings’ path to the playoffs is precarious — wins against weaker teams are expected, but success will hinge on overcoming more formidable opponents and maintaining consistency, especially with a young quarterback at the helm.
